Specifications

The Marshall Excelsior ME485 Disposable Lp Cylinder Adapter 1in 20 Female x 1/4″ Fnpt is a critical piece of hardware designed for specific gas connection needs. It features a 1″-20 Female connection, which is the standard threading for many common 1 lb disposable propane cylinders. This ensures a secure and correct fit with the vast majority of these portable fuel sources.

The other side of the adapter boasts a 1/4″ FNPT (Female National Pipe Taper) connection. This is a widely recognized and utilized thread standard in plumbing and gas applications, making it incredibly versatile for connecting to various regulators, hoses, and equipment. The adapter is constructed from solid brass, a material known for its excellent corrosion resistance and durability in gas applications, which helps ensure a long-lasting seal and structural integrity.

Crucially, this adapter is explicitly marketed as Disposable, not designed for repeated use. This means users should anticipate that after a certain number of connections and disconnections, or after prolonged service, its performance might degrade. This specification is important for users to understand; it’s designed for convenience and a specific purpose, not for a lifetime of service.

Who Should Buy Marshall Excelsior ME485 Disposable Lp Cylinder Adapter 1in 20 Female x 1/4″ Fnpt?

This adapter is an excellent choice for hobbyists, DIY enthusiasts, and occasional users who frequently work with 1 lb disposable propane cylinders. It’s ideal for anyone needing to connect these common portable fuel sources to equipment with a standard 1/4″ FNPT inlet, such as portable soldering irons, small torches, weed burners, or camping stoves that have been modified or come with NPT fittings. Technicians who perform intermittent field repairs requiring a small, localized heat source would also find this highly useful.

Those who require a highly durable, reusable adapter for heavy-duty or continuous industrial applications should look elsewhere. Individuals needing a connection for medical-grade gases or highly sensitive laboratory equipment where sterile or specific certifications are paramount should also seek specialized fittings. For anyone needing to connect a disposable cylinder to a non-NPT fitting, this adapter will not suffice.

A must-have complementary item is a quality disposable propane cylinder, of course. Additionally, having the appropriate hose or regulator with a 1/4″ NPT Male fitting is essential to utilize this adapter effectively. Always ensure the equipment you are connecting is rated for propane use.
